Which of these sets of features enhance the nucleation of settlements?
- A. Route intersections and wet points
- B. Fertile broad plains and natural harbours
- C. Narrow valleys and rugged highlands harbours
- D. Dissected plains and route intersections
Correct Answer: A. Route intersections and wet points
